Ticket: Missed pick-up, prototype transfer. The scheduled courier from Stellwick Freight did not arrive yesterday to collect the two Orvane MK-3 prototype units bound for the Calderhart Test Lab in Dunmere. The crates remain sealed in the secure cage, logged and photographed. A replacement pick-up has been booked for tomorrow morning. Records team: please file this against the Orvane programme and note the revised collection slot. The driver must observe the hand-over instruction stated below.

drop instructions, fafof-bahif: the jorath lamix courier leaves the rusax fraox fenmir ledger at gate 1106 under passcode 630376

// Fixture: Sproutline watering scheduler, plugin-facing API.
// Simulates three zones: succulents (weekly), ferns (daily), tomatoes (twice daily).
// Plugin authors: schedules resolve in the greenhouse's local timezone; DST
// transitions are covered by the third case. Do not mutate zone IDs mid-run,
// the scheduler caches them aggressively. Fixture calls authenticate with the bearer token below.

login token, tagef-tagep: eyJhbGciOiJIUzI1NiIsInR5cCI6IkpXVCJ9.eyJzdWIiOiIBXyeYEoalzIn0.6TI7VhOJMHm9

Minutes — Management Meeting, Gross-Margin Review, Hollis & Vane Supplies

Attendees: sales leads, finance, operations. Margin on the Drayfield consumables line fell 2.1 points, traced to freight surcharges and unapproved bundling discounts. Agreed actions: freeze bundling pending repricing, audit carriage contracts, and rebase quarterly targets. Sales leads to confirm pipeline impact within ten days. One further decision, recorded separately, appears below.

management briefing: Headcount on the Belix team goes from 60 to 93 by the end of November. Gross margin on Belix came in at 23 percent against a plan of 47 percent.

Night-shift staff: Floor 4 of the Tellhaven Building opens this week. After 21:00, access is via the rear stairwell only; the lifts are locked out overnight during the settling period. Complete a walk-through of the new floor once per shift and log it. The stairwell keypad accepts the code below.

badge for yahop-fawep: bdg-XBKXI-68071